WebThe Golden Snitch, often simply called the Snitch, was the third and smallest ball used in Quidditch. It was a walnut-sized gold -coloured sphere with silver wings. Websnitch 1 of 3 noun ˈsnich : a person who snitches : tattletale, informer snitch 2 of 3 verb : inform sense 2, tattle snitcher noun snitch 3 of 3 verb : to take by sly or secret action …

Web2 days ago · snitch in British English (snɪtʃ ) slang verb 1. (transitive) to steal; take, esp in an underhand way 2.
